Feature description

This feature would add an additional option for simply copying a video or channel (or any other) link (to the clipboard).

Why do you want this feature?

This feature would free the use from having to use the "share with" option as "share with" leads to android loading some apps in the background (which subsequently keep running and have to be terminated manually from the apps section of the android settings) even if they are not chosen as the app one wants to share the link with, which is a highly annoying behavior of android. Also, it would eliminate the step of searching for an app in the pop-up list and selecting it (if it isn't missing from that list) and thus speed up the workflow quite a bit.

Additional information

There are some "add option for copying download link" issues (open and closed) but I'm just asking for copying the "normal" link, that is otherwise passed on with the "share with" option.
